Ingredients Commonly Used in Manhattan Fish

Understanding the typical ingredients involved in Manhattan fish helps appreciate its flavors and how it can be customized. The main components include:

  • White Fish Fillets: Popular choices include cod, haddock, flounder, or pollock. These fish are prized for their mild flavor and flaky texture, making them ideal for frying or baking.
  • Breading or Batter: Usually made from breadcrumbs, flour, or a combination thereof. Sometimes, panko breadcrumbs are used for extra crunch. The batter may include eggs, milk, or buttermilk to help adhesion and flavor.
  • Seasonings: Common seasonings include salt, pepper, paprika, garlic powder, onion powder, and lemon zest, which enhance the flavor profile.
  • Cooking Fats: Vegetable oil, canola oil, or lard are typical choices for frying the fish until golden and crispy.
  • Accompaniments & Sauces: Tartar sauce, lemon wedges, melted butter, or a tangy remoulade are popular accompaniments that complement the dish.

Preparation Methods for Manhattan Fish

The preparation of Manhattan fish can vary based on regional preferences and personal taste, but some common methods include:

Frying

Frying is perhaps the most iconic way to prepare Manhattan fish. The process typically involves:

  • Coating the fish fillets in seasoned flour or breadcrumb mixture.
  • Dipping into a beaten egg wash to help the coating adhere.
  • Deep frying or pan-frying until the exterior is golden brown and crispy.
  • Serving hot with traditional sides and sauces.

Baking

Baking provides a healthier alternative while still delivering delicious results. The steps include:

  • Seasoning the fish fillets with herbs and spices.
  • Applying a light coating of oil or butter.
  • Baking in a preheated oven at around 375°F (190°C) until cooked through and crispy on the outside.
  • Often served with a squeeze of lemon or a drizzle of sauce.

Grilling

Grilling Manhattan fish adds a smoky flavor and is ideal for outdoor dining. Preparation involves:

  • Marinating the fish with herbs, lemon, and oil.
  • Grilling over medium heat until grill marks appear and the fish flakes easily.
  • Typically served with fresh sides and a tangy sauce.

Health Benefits of Eating Manhattan Fish

Incorporating Manhattan fish into your diet offers several health advantages, making it not only a tasty choice but also a nutritious one. Some benefits include:

  • Rich in Protein: Fish provides high-quality protein essential for muscle growth, tissue repair, and overall health.
  • Low in Saturated Fats: White fish varieties like cod and haddock are low in saturated fats, promoting heart health.
  • Source of Omega-3 Fatty Acids: While white fish contain less omega-3 compared to oily fish, they still contribute to brain and cardiovascular health.
  • Vitamins and Minerals: Fish is a good source of B vitamins, selenium, phosphorus, and magnesium, supporting various bodily functions.
  • Weight Management: Baked or grilled Manhattan fish is a low-calorie, nutrient-dense option suitable for weight-conscious diets.

However, it's important to consider preparation methods; frying can add extra calories and fats, so opting for baking or grilling can maximize health benefits.

Tips for Making the Perfect Manhattan Fish at Home

  • Choose Fresh Fish: Freshness is key to achieving a flavorful and tender dish. Look for firm, translucent fillets with a mild smell.
  • Use Quality Breading: Panko breadcrumbs or seasoned flour can add a crispy texture and enhance flavor.
  • Maintain Proper Oil Temperature: When frying, keep the oil at around 350°F (175°C) to ensure even cooking and crispy coating.
  • Do Not Overcrowd the Pan: Fry in batches if necessary, to prevent temperature drops and soggy coating.
  • Serve Immediately: For the best texture and flavor, serve your Manhattan fish hot and fresh with your favorite sides and sauces.
